About

Tarporley ward covers a large rural area in central Cheshire West and Chester, characterised by expansive farmland and scattered settlements. The landscape is dominated by fields and country lanes, with the village of Tarporley itself serving as the main hub. This community provides essential local services and shops for the surrounding agricultural population.

A notable local landmark is the historic High Street, which features a mix of Georgian and Victorian architecture. The area is also home to several large country estates and is bordered by the Peckforton Hills to the east, offering wooded slopes and walking paths that contrast with the generally flat agricultural plain.

Area overview

On average Tarporley has moderate deprivation and moderate crime levels, with around 67 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 6.1%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Tarporley is £56,805 per year. There are 4 schools in Tarporley: 3 primary (0 Outstanding and 3 Good) and 1 secondary (0 Outstanding and 1 Good). Tarporley is home to around 5,164 people, with a population density of about 124.8 per km2.

Property prices in Tarporley

Based on 61 recent sales, the median property price is £370,000 in Tarporley area, with individual transactions ranging from £77,500 up to £1,295,000.
